What might indicate exploitation of a ward?

Frequent changes in wills or titles can be a significant indicator of exploitation of a ward. Such changes may suggest that someone is exerting undue influence or pressure on the ward to alter their legal documents in a way that benefits the perpetrator rather than the ward's true interests. This behavior can often signal manipulation, especially if these changes occur without clear and rational reasoning or if they coincide with signs of financial instability or other concerning behavioral changes in the ward.

In the context of guardianship and protecting vulnerable individuals, this kind of activity raises red flags for guardians and other professionals involved in the wellbeing of the ward. It highlights the need for vigilance and careful oversight to ensure that the ward's rights and interests are safeguarded against potential exploitative practices.
